Summary of Complaint:

Celire.com seems like a killer deal...but it really just kills your pocketbook!

Some items are listed at great "sale or promotional" prices. Once you get to 'check-out' screen, you are requested to purchase a PSN(Sony Playstation Gift Card) 'code' and submit it for payment. Upon payment receipt an email is sent stating that your order is being processed and may take up to 2 business days.

A couple days later they send another email indicating your order/product was shipped and should be received within 7 business days. They 'do not' provide the name of the 'carrier' or any 'tracking info'.

You never hear from them again. Silence. No response to emails. No merchandise sent. The phone number rings once and then you get a busy tone. They have gone to great efforts to seem legitimate.

There are videos on YouTube from people claiming to have gotten products from them. There are reviews, but they are all from Celire.com's own blog.
